The Emperor’s Soul
The Emperor’s Soul by Brandon Sanderson is a fantasy novella set in the world of Elantris, exploring themes of identity, creativity, and redemption. It follows Shai, a master forger with the rare ability to rewrite objects’ histories by inscribing magical seals. When she is caught attempting to replace an emperor’s scepter with a forgery, she is given an impossible task: to recreate the emperor’s shattered soul within 100 days or face execution. As Shai delves into the emperor’s past, she must outwit political schemers while questioning the nature of authenticity and self. This gripping, introspective tale blends magic and philosophy, showcasing Sanderson’s intricate worldbuilding and deep character exploration.
The End of History and the Last Man
The End of History and the Last Man by Francis Fukuyama explores the idea that liberal democracy may represent the final stage of human political evolution. Drawing from philosophy, history, and political theory, Fukuyama argues that with the collapse of the Soviet Union and the spread of democratic ideals, humanity has reached the "end of history," where ideological conflicts may diminish. However, he also examines potential challenges and contradictions that could threaten this vision.

The Existence of God
"The Existence of God" by Richard Swinburne is a philosophical exploration of the arguments and evidence surrounding the existence of a divine being. Swinburne, a prominent philosopher of religion, presents a rigorous analysis of various philosophical arguments, including the cosmological argument, the teleological argument, and the problem of evil. He argues for the rationality of belief in God by examining the nature of evidence and how it relates to faith. Throughout the book, Swinburne engages with both theistic and atheistic perspectives, aiming to provide a comprehensive understanding of the debate on God's existence. His thoughtful approach invites readers to consider the implications of belief and the role of faith in human experience.
